Class X509RouterCertificateParser
- java.lang.Object
-
- net.ripe.rpki.commons.crypto.x509cert.X509CertificateParser<X509RouterCertificate>
-
- net.ripe.rpki.commons.crypto.x509cert.X509RouterCertificateParser
-
public class X509RouterCertificateParser extends X509CertificateParser<X509RouterCertificate>
-
-
Field Summary
-
Fields inherited from class net.ripe.rpki.commons.crypto.x509cert.X509CertificateParser
certificate, result
-
-
Constructor Summary
Constructors Constructor Description X509RouterCertificateParser()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voiddoTypeSpecificValidation()X509RouterCertificategetCertificate()protected voidvalidatePublicKey()-
Methods inherited from class net.ripe.rpki.commons.crypto.x509cert.X509CertificateParser
getValidationResult, getX509Certificate, isAsResourceExtensionPresent, isBgpSecExtensionPresent, isIpResourceExtensionPresent, isResourceExtensionPresent, isSuccess, parse, parse, parseCertificate, parseX509Certificate, validateX509Certificate
-
-
-
-
Method Detail
-
getCertificate
public X509RouterCertificate getCertificate()
- Specified by:
getCertificatein classX509CertificateParser<X509RouterCertificate>
-
validatePublicKey
protected void validatePublicKey()
- Overrides:
validatePublicKeyin classX509CertificateParser<X509RouterCertificate>
-
doTypeSpecificValidation
protected void doTypeSpecificValidation()
- Overrides:
doTypeSpecificValidationin classX509CertificateParser<X509RouterCertificate>
-
-